What I Prioritize in Autozone Rear Wiper Blade
When I approach the evaluation of any autozone rear wiper blade, I look far beyond basic length and cost; my focus is on the tribology of the wiping action. Key specifications I analyze include the durometer hardness of the rubber, the composition of the coating (like PTFE or graphite), and the mechanical geometry of the frame or spoiler. A high-quality blade must maintain consistent pressure across the entire glass surface, ensuring the elastomer deflects correctly without setting prematurely. I’ve learned from extensive testing that paying attention to the material grade—specifically AAAA or proprietary synthetic blends—is the primary predictor of longevity and quiet operation.
Compatibility and installation mechanism reliability are equally crucial factors I assess. I prefer systems with integrated quick-clip connections, like those found on the BOSCH models, because they eliminate the tolerance stack-up issues associated with multi-adapter kits. In my experience, even minor deviations in the mounting point can drastically affect the angle of attack on the glass, leading to streaking or premature wear. Price vs. value observations tell me that for a small premium, moving from a basic rubber blade to one with a PTFE or graphite coating dramatically increases the usable lifespan and reduces friction noise, which is always worth the slight additional investment.

Your Autozone Rear Wiper Blade Questions Answered
What Are the Autozone Rear Wiper Blade Material Grades and Why Do They Matter for Longevity?
The material grade, often labeled AAAA or 4A, refers to the purity and quality of the natural rubber compound used in the squeegee element. Higher grades signify better elasticity, lower compression set (meaning the blade maintains its original shape under stress), and superior resistance to degradation from UV light and ozone exposure, all of which extend the usable service life beyond standard rubber alternatives.
How Does a PTFE Coating on a Rear Wiper Blade Improve Performance?
PTFE (Teflon) or graphite coatings are applied to the rubber element to significantly lower the surface friction coefficient between the blade and the glass. I found during testing that this reduction in friction minimizes skipping, reduces wiper noise (chatter), and ensures a cleaner, streak-free wipe, especially in light rain or mist where friction can be high.
Is the Installation Process the Same for All Rear Wiper Blades?
No, the installation mechanism varies significantly, which is why I prioritize OE-specific fitment. While many older vehicles use the standard J-hook, modern SUVs often require proprietary quick-clip or integrated connectors. Bosch and other premium brands offer OE-specialty blades with pre-installed clips designed to snap directly into the arm with zero adapters, simplifying maintenance.
How Often Should I Expect to Replace a High-Quality Rear Wiper Blade?
Based on my endurance testing and field observation, a high-quality rear wiper blade featuring coated, AAAA-grade natural rubber should maintain optimal performance for 9 to 12 months under typical driving conditions. For those operating in harsh environments (heavy salt, snow, or extreme heat), I recommend replacement closer to the 6-month mark to ensure continuous safety.
What is the Difference Between a Frame Blade and an Integrated Spoiler Blade in the Rear?
Rear wipers primarily use a frame or “beam” design because they are generally shorter and operate at lower speeds than front wipers. The crucial difference is how the blade contacts the glass: the integrated spoiler design (often seen in front blades) uses airflow to press the blade down at speed, but in the rear, the engineering focus shifts to the metal or plastic frame structure that distributes tension evenly across the entire length of the blade.
